摘要:

Bilayer lipid membranes (BLMs) after suitable modofications have been reported as sensitive and selective electrochemical probes for inorganic ions. They are prepared as follows: when a metalic wire covered with a Teflon tubing has been cut in the organic phase and put into an aqueous solution, the amphiphilic lipid molecules in the solution have aligned at the interfaces of a metal/organic and organic/aqueous phases which resulted in the formation of the self-assembled solid supported bilayer lipid membranes (s-BLMs). With the modification of crown ether molecules in the s-BLMs, the membrane potentials were observed to show Nernst response to the concentration of metal cations in the range of 10−4– 10−1mol.dm−3.
